The Willow's Reckoning

In the heart of an ancient Chinese village, there stood a willow tree known to the villagers as the "Tree of Redemption." Its gnarled branches swayed gently in the breeze, whispering tales of old. Among the villagers, there was a legend that the tree had the power to grant redemption to those who sought it with a pure heart.

In the year of the dragon, a young woman named Ling, with eyes as deep as the willow's roots, arrived in the village. She carried with her a secret that would shake the very foundation of the village's beliefs. Ling had been born to a family of outcasts, cursed by the village's elders for their perceived wickedness. She had grown up in the shadows, her existence a whisper on the wind, until the day she met him.

His name was Zhi, the son of the village elder, a man of great power and wisdom. They met under the willow's boughs, where the whispers of the wind carried their tender confessions. Love bloomed between them, a love that was forbidden, a love that could never be. But in the depths of their hearts, they knew that the willow's power could change their fates.

As the seasons turned, Ling and Zhi's love grew stronger, but so did the whispers of betrayal. Zhi's father, the elder, had learned of their forbidden union and decreed that it must end. He had a plan to cleanse the village of its curses, a plan that would require the sacrifice of the willow tree and the outcasts it protected.

In a fit of rage and despair, Zhi's father ordered the tree to be cut down. The villagers, torn between their loyalty to the elder and their love for the outcasts, watched in silence as the ax met the wood. The willow groaned, its roots struggling to hold on to life, as its branches fell to the ground.

Ling, heartbroken and desperate, turned to the willow's whispers for help. She vowed to uncover the truth behind her family's curse and to restore the willow to its former glory. She spent days and nights by the tree, listening to its tales of old, and in doing so, she discovered a hidden truth that would change everything.

The willow had once been a guardian of the village, a protector of its secrets. It had been cursed by the elder's ancestors for revealing too much, for its roots had entwined with the roots of the village's darkest secrets. The willow had been forbidden from speaking its truth, but now, with its life in danger, it had no choice but to reveal all.

Ling learned that the elder's ancestors had once been great healers, their knowledge of herbs and potions passed down through generations. But when they discovered a secret that could have threatened the village's power, they had been cast out. The willow, as their last protector, had been cursed as well, its roots entwined with the village's fate.

With this knowledge, Ling realized that she was not just seeking the redemption of her family but the redemption of the village itself. She gathered the villagers and revealed the truth, asking them to forgive the outcasts and to restore the willow to its rightful place as the guardian of their secrets.

The elder, humbled by the revelation, agreed to the villagers' request. The willow was restored to its former glory, and the curse was lifted. Ling and Zhi were married, and their love flourished, a testament to the power of truth and redemption.

The willow's whispers continued to guide the village, protecting its secrets and ensuring that the cycle of love and betrayal would never end. And so, the legend of the Tree of Redemption lived on, a reminder that even in the darkest times, redemption is possible, and the truth will always find a way to shine through.
